Lexical search: finding literal matches of the question words or variants of them. From Wikipedia: Semantic search denotes search with which means, as distinguished from lexical search the place the search engine seems to be for literal matches of the question words or variants of them, with out understanding the overall which means of the query. But I nonetheless do not get the semantic search, what do you imply by "understanding the that means of the question"? What do you mean by semantic search? I can then integrate this device with AI assistants like Copilot and Aider, or simply use it as an offline semantic search engine on documentations of tools I am using. 3. Use AI as a Guide: I used AI to make clear and clarify but don't simply copy and paste answers. Before you copy the code, attempt to implement it yourself as an train in async capabilities. So I will chatgpt try free it and see what folks suppose in the feedback. I feel it is going to be better to proper in a normal means. You need a sensible strategy to handle what number of API requests your users can make.
I need a solution to extract only the relevant components of the documentations and add them to the immediate, I believe that is the idea behind RAG. So, just click on the banners beneath and you're in your strategy to that free and prompt $15, Happy Earning! Let's start by defining what we are going to construct and what tools we will probably be using. But I have one downside with them: they don't understand how to make use of the latest variations of the frameworks/libraries I'm using. A trivial answer to this problem could be to only include the brand new documentation within the context. Goal: Given a immediate, retrieve the relevant parts from a number of up-to-date documentations and add them to the context of the AI software (e.g., Github Copilot). Ok, but how do you provide you with the quantity that symbolize the meaning of a phrase, would not it change relying on the context?
Now we can symbolize the that means of a sentence (from the question or the documentation) as the listing of numbers of each word within the sentence. Semantic search: understanding the that means of the question and finding the related components of the documentations. So on this collection of articles, I'll share my journey of building a simple CLI device that helps me retailer documentations and retrieve the related components from them. I get the Lexical search, it is simply searching for the elements that include some particular phrases. Then if we would like to test that two phrases have related meanings, we can simply compare their numbers. Then to check if two sentences have comparable meanings, we can just compute the distance between their list of numbers. What The Diff will then counsel the adjustments in the pull request and you'll settle for them with a single click. I used the Chokidar library to look ahead to adjustments within the project directory. 3. Monitoring: Booster monitors the directory for modifications. With this assumption, Downloading the documentations could be done by cloning the Git repository and extracting all markdown files from the docs directory. We are able to add support for other varieties of docs and sources in the future.
Moreover, the quantity of customized logic and energy that is required so as to add this functionality with changing landscape of LLMs and LLM suppliers shall be arduous for somebody whose core enterprise isn't managing LLMs. Booster automates the deployment process and introduces scorching reload functionality. 4. Deployment: The software runs the deployment command with a limit of four processes within the queue and gives actual-time updates on the status. Only 4 processes can exist at max, which helps keep everything operating easily. Yes, AI can help you save time on mundane tasks and add creativity to points of operating an Etsy retailer. This meant that every time you made a change to your app, you had to replace it, which was quite sluggish and frustrating manually. I hope you be taught something from it, otherwise feel free chatgpr to point out things I am doing mistaken, I additionally need to learn. I know it may be distracting for some individuals, but others might like it, and i prefer it. Don't you assume this can be distracting for the reader?
Here's more information regarding chat gpt free look into the web page.